rkrenicki
05-06-2016, 11:20 PM
There is also the Defi Super Sports Cluster, and the Haltech cluster.. and a number of other racing clusters that all do what you are essentially looking for. Most of them rely on either a standalone ECU replacement, or a set of parallel sensors.
